不同基肥对药用百合生长特性及产量的影响

摘    要:目的:探讨不同肥料做基肥施用对药用百合生长发育和产量的影响。方法:以药用百合品种卷丹为供试材料,在大田条件下设置4种施基肥处理:化肥、普通有机肥、稀土有机肥和多元有机肥,测定各处理条件下药用百合株高、叶长、叶宽、功能叶片数和药用百合产量。统计分析,比较4种施基肥处理的效果。结果:施用化肥做基肥的处理,在苗期和生长旺期,百合株高高于其他各有机肥处理;多元有机肥和稀土有机肥处理的植株在现蕾期后,株高高于化肥处理的;各有机肥处理的叶长、叶宽、功能叶片数、产量均高于化肥处理,其中多元有机肥处理达到了显著水平。结论:以化肥做基肥,在生育前期能促进百合生长发育;合理的施用多元有机肥对促进百合生长发育、提高百合的产量具有明显的效应。

Effects of Different Base Fertilization on Growth Traits and Yield of Lilium lancifolium Thunb.

Abstract:Objective :To investigate the effects of different base fertilizers on growth development and yield of Lilium lancifolium Thunb.. Methods: The plant of L. lancifoliumwho were grown in fieldwas used as tested materials. Four different fertilization treatments, including chemical fertilizer, organic fertilizer, rare earth organic fertilizer and muhielement organic fertilizer, were conducted. The effect of different treatments on growth characters and bulb yields of L. lancifolium were investigated. Results: Use chemical fertilizer as a base fertilizer can improve stem height of L. lancifolium at the seedling stage and growth stage. The chemical fertilizer was better than any other three organic fertilizers. The stem height with muhielement organic fertilizer and organic fertilizer was higher than that with fertilizer treatment; the organic fertilizer treatment of L. lancifolium leaf length and leaf width and number of functional leaves and yield was higher than that under fertilizer treatment and reached significant level such as the muhielement organic fertilizer treatment in bud stage. Conclusion: Chemical fertilizer as a base fertilizercan promote growth and development of Lilium lancifolinm Thunb. in the early growth stage; Muhielement organic fertilizer can significantly improve the yield of Lilium lancifolinm Thunb..
